Ruby is the interpreted scripting language for quick and easy object-oriented programming. It has many features to process text files and to do system management tasks (as in Perl). It is simple, straight-forward, extensible, and portable. It is also free of charge, and may be used, copied, modified, and redistributed, under the terms of either the GPL or a special sort of Ruby license.
